Output 52d5a045f96f8a8b8cc21bf3264f9cd3ce744bb01c91020a436eb1e8db55400b:1

value
49000040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aba48f1dff3b743a583d31c20c69038b5b783e2f OP_EQUAL
address
3HLac7LdGnS6b1RnTQgUaNUziGuk7CH9bu
transaction
52d5a045f96f8a8b8cc21bf3264f9cd3ce744bb01c91020a436eb1e8db55400b
confirmations
363261
spent
true